Magnus Hagander wrote: >It changes the behavior when the pointer passed in is invalid from >crash to silent working, right? Correct, it a Habit. I sub-consciously write code that checks pointers. We can remove the pointer checks and let the thing dump core if people prefer. > Which brings up the second point - is there any actual reason for > adding the pthread_mutex_destroy call? Since libpq never calls it, and > it's never used from outside libpq (it's not exported outside the > library even), isn't it just going to end up as dead code? > > //Magnus > The destroy call is within a comment. I only put it there in case it is ever needeed. BTW, I just noticed the commented destroy call forgot to free(*mp) ... ooppssseee. -- Andrew Chernow eSilo, LLC every bit counts http://www.esilo.com/
